CVE-2022-0845

Code execution via evaluated Trainer environment variable

Published Mar 5, 2022 · Updated Aug 2, 2024

Code injection in PyTorch Lightning before 1.6.0 allows local users to execute operating-system commands through Trainer configuration. The parse_env_variables function passed PL_TRAINER_GPUS text to Python eval, which interpreted attacker-controlled expressions as code. Exploitation requires control of the training process environment before an application initializes Trainer, and injected code runs with that process's privileges.
